This book, a comprehensive work on the French Civil Code of 1804, offers profound insights into the historical and legal framework of this seminal piece of legislation. The author meticulously examines the Code's origins, its evolution, and its influence on French law. The book delves into the Code's impact on various aspects of French society, particularly its influence on family law, property rights, and commercial transactions. The work illuminates the Code's enduring significance in shaping French jurisprudence and its profound influence on legal systems worldwide. The author provides a detailed analysis of the Code's provisions, highlighting its innovative approach to codification and its role in establishing a uniform legal framework for France. This book is an invaluable resource for scholars, legal practitioners, and anyone interested in the development of French law and its impact on modern legal systems.
